问题 单项选择题

肝癌术前护理不正确的是()

A.给予维生素K1

B.适量输血和白蛋白

C.术前晚用肥皂水灌肠

D.全面检查肝功能和凝血功能

E.术前3天口服肠道不吸收抗生素

答案

参考答案:C

解析:肝癌病人因肝脏本身病变以及术中阻断肝血流引发肝损害等,术后病人出现肝性脑病,故术前不可用肥皂水灌肠,以减少肠道氨的吸收,预防肝性脑病。

     Last August, Joe and Mary Mahoney began looking at colleges for their 17-year-old daughter, Maureen.

With a checklist of criteria in hand, the Dallas family looked around the country visiting half a dozen schools.

They sought a university that offered the teenager's intended major, one located neat a large city, and a

campus where their daughter would be safe. "The safety issue is a big one," says Joe Mahoney, who quickly

discovered he wasn't alone in his worries. On campus tours other parents voiced similar concerns, and the

same question was always asked: what about crime? But when college officials always gave the same

answer- "That's not a problem here," --Mahoney began to feel uneasy.

     "No crime whatsoever?" comments Mahoney today." I just don't buy it." Nor should he: in 1999 the U.S.

Department of education had reports of nearly 400,000 serious crimes on or around our campuses."Parents

need to understand that times have changed since they went to college," says David Nichols, author of Creating

a Safe Campus. "Campus crime mirrors the rest of the nation."

      But getting accurate information isn't easy. Colleges must report crime statistics (统计数字) by law, but

some hold back for fear of bad publicity, leaving the honest ones looking dangerous. "The truth may not

always be serious," warms S. Daniel Carter of Security on Campus, Inc., the nation's leading campus

safety watchdog group.

     To help concerned parents, Carter promised to visit campuses and talk to experts around the country to find

out major crime issues and effective solutions.
